Bath and North East Somerset has an enviable reputation as a first class sporting city.  We can boast top class sports facilities, sporting events and a huge network of amateur sports clubs providing opportunities for local residents and visitors to improve their skills, meet friends and have fun.

Even if sport is not your thing there are a huge range of opportunities  to get and stay active and healthy in the district.

Bath and North East Somerset’s Sport and Active Leisure Team’s ultimate aim is to increase participation in sport and active Leisure and we do this by working with our partners to:-

  • Create and maintain a sustainable infrastructure for the support and development of clubs, coaches and volunteers at all levels.
  • Manage and maintain a range of sports facilities and develop and refurbish new facilities when required.
  • Actively encourage all individuals to participate in and maintain a healthy lifestyle
  • Help to build communities by promoting Sport and Active Leisure opportunities for individuals and groups, particularly those currently under represented.
  • Use Sport and Physical Education to improve the quality of learning, raise standards, promote health and improve social inclusion for those children and young people within the education system.
